Lions To Mark Anniversary
Ann Arbor Lions will celebrate the 30th anniversary of the club with a dinner at 07:15 p.m. Thursday in the ballroom of the Michigan Union. The club received us charter on April 29, 1929 Thomas of Annapolis, Md., a member of the Lions International Board of Directors, will address the 150 Lions and their wives at the anniversary dinner. Basil has been police commissioner and a member of the city council in Annapolis as well as being active Basil in civic affairs. The Ypsilanti Lions Club will send a delegation of 32 Lions and their wives to the dinner, and representatives of other clubs are expected. Dr. Carl H. Frye, president of the local club in 1937-38, will act as toastmaster, Arrangements for the dinner are being made by Harold C. Baker, who was the first president of the Ann Arbor Lions Club.
